About this business

Welcome Many people consider pets family members. As with other family members, choosing who cares for your pet’s well-being impacts your life as well as that of your pet. Selecting the Doctors at Willow Run Veterinary Clinic (WRVC) to care for your pet will be the best decision you make. The staff at WRVC understands the special relationship you have with your pet and, therefore, strives to provide him or her the best care.
